Western Reserve Playhouse proudly presents the final weekend of our Short-Cuts Play Festival—a celebration of fresh, original one-act plays written by Northeast Ohio playwrights.
Each night before The Shark Is Broken, audiences are treated to a different one-act, performed as Act I of the evening. These bite-sized stories pack a punch—funny, heartfelt, bold, and completely unique.
From emerging artists to seasoned voices, this festival shines a spotlight on the powerful storytelling happening right here in our community.
